charset="UTF-8" As mentioned in my original email, I'm on the latest repo & yes, this is on x86_64. I'm avoiding ports due to the high cost of time consumption. Thanks, On Sun, Jan 18, 2026, 23:26 Mark Millard wrote: > [Not my day. I somehow caused the other To Email address to be wrong > as well as having the correction, despite it being right in the first > message. So the prior one did not even make it to the list. Hopefully > this one will be available and reasonable to reply to for all the Email > addresses.] > > On 1/18/26 21:14, Mark Millard wrote: > > [Just correcting a To Email address.] > > > > On 1/18/26 21:02, Mark Millard wrote: > >> On 1/18/26 19:49, Maku Bex wrote: > >>> Hello, > >>> > >>> Was vscode removed from pkg repo? > >>> > >>> Running the command `pkg install vscode` produces the error message > >>> "pkg: No packages available.........." I'm on RELEASE-14.3-p7 and using > >>> the latest repo. I'm able to install other (available) packages so pkg > >>> is working as it should. > >>> > >>> > >> > >> > >> Quarterly? Latest? (One can be available when the other is not, for > >> example. Some times the versions are distinct; other times they are the > >> same.) I've also assumed amd64 --but that is not the only possibility. > >> Different platforms need not match for current-version status. > >> > >> vscode-1.108.0 (quarterly) and vscode-1.108.1 (latest) both depend on > >> electron39-29.2.7 currently. > >> > >> electron39-29.2.7 is not the version being built for official > >> distribution (such resource and time intensive builds get only one > >> version built for distribution): > >> > >> The electron* versions built for distribution are currently: > >> Latest: electron37-37.10.3 > >> Quarterly: electron37-37.10.3 > >> > >> As stands, you would have to build: > >> > >> electron39-29.2.7 > >> vscode-1.108.* (the appropriate one for your context) > >> > >> locally (including any prerequisites not otherwise available with the > >> appropriate version) and install the subset of things that are required > >> at run-time. > >> > >> However, since builds and installs need not be independent, you might > >> have to build and install more to be based on the same port source code > >> vintages as used to do the above builds. Or just build and install > >> everything locally so that they are consistent. > >> > >> > >> Note, as stands: For quarterly, only deltachat-desktop-2.35.0 and > >> vscode-1.108.0 depend on electron39-29.2.7; only logseq-0.10.15_1 > >> depends on electron38-38.7.2 . For latest, only deltachat-desktop-2.35.0 > >> and vscode-1.108.1 depend on electron39-29.2.7; only logseq-0.10.15_1 > >> depends on electron38-38.7.2 . > >> > >> > > > > > > > -- > === > Mark Millard > marklmi at yahoo.com > --000000000000e2624d0648cb3334 Content-Type: text/html; charset="UTF-8" Content-Transfer-Encoding: quoted-printable
